Lithium Batteries and Their Effect on Renewable Energy



What duty do lithium batteries play in the assimilation of renewable resource sources? Lithium batteries have become an important part in the combination of read this renewable resource sources because of their capacity to shop and discharge electrical energy effectively. As renewable resource modern technologies such as solar and wind power remain to grow, the intermittent nature of these resources postures a challenge to their extensive fostering. Lithium batteries provide a remedy by saving excess power produced during durations of high production and releasing it throughout times of low manufacturing or high need. This allows an extra dependable and stable power supply, lowering the dependence on traditional fossil fuel-based power sources.


Furthermore, making use of lithium batteries in conjunction with sustainable energy sources improves grid versatility and resilience. By saving excess energy, lithium batteries can assist stabilize the supply and need of electricity, smoothing out changes and ensuring a consistent flow of power to the grid. This is especially vital as eco-friendly power resources become a larger part of the power mix, as it enables better monitoring of the irregularity intrinsic in these resources.


One more significant influence of lithium batteries on eco-friendly energy is the possibility for decentralized power systems. By integrating renewable resource generation with energy storage space, lithium batteries enable the development of microgrids that can run independently from the major power grid. This promotes power self-reliance, lowers transmission losses, and boosts the general sustainability of the power system.
